Garden upkeep is an necessary practice for keeping outside areas healthy, vibrant, and inviting throughout the year. A well-kept garden not just improves a property's visual appeal however also makes sure the durability of its plants and functions. Upkeep includes regular tasks such as pruning, deadheading, weeding, watering, and soil care. By addressing these requirements consistently, gardeners can avoid insect problems, control disease spread, and preserve a balanced environment where plants thrive. Seasonal factors to consider, such as mulching in the spring or securing fragile plants in winter season, are also vital to sustaining garden vigor. Beyond looks, correct garden upkeep contributes in supporting plant health and biodiversity. Removing unhealthy or broken foliage helps prevent pathogens from dispersing, while strategic pruning motivates new development and blooming. Soil conditioning-- through composting, aeration, and organic matter replenishment-- offers the nutrients plants need to grow. Furthermore, the thoughtful integration of buddy planting and pollinator-friendly types can enhance garden durability while adding to regional communities. A structured upkeep schedule assists property owners prepare for continuous requirements and avoid costly overhauls later. This schedule often consists of month-to-month assessments, seasonal clean-ups, and targeted treatments as needed. Whether for decorative flower beds, veggie plots, or mixed-use landscapes, consistent care guarantees that the garden remains a source of pleasure and charm all year long
